Sacombank receives American Wells Fargo award

The Saigon Thuong Tin Commercial Joint Stock Bank (Sacombank) has been named a good growth bank in commercial sponsorship activities by the American bank Wells Fargo.

The award is based on criteria incommercial sponsorship transactions including Letter of Credit (L/C) andUsance Payable at Sight Letter of Credit (UPAS L/C) through WellsFargo.

In a bid to provide high-quality financial productsin Vietnam, Sacombank has carried out safe and convenient packages,bringing additional value to its customers.

In 2014, the bank’sinternational settlements reached over 6.8 billion USD, of which revenuefrom commercial sponsorship activities generated 2.3 billion USD.

Wells Fargo, founded in 1852, is the fourth leading bank in the US. Itcurrently provides financial services to 70 million customers includingindividual customers and corporations.-VNA
